Yes, you need to pass the EX200 and EX300 to attain the RHCE. You can pass the exams in any order, but you won't attain the RHCE until you've passed both.
I used the McGraw Hill "RHCSA / RHCE Red Hat Linux Certification Study Guide" and the "RHCSA / RHCE Red Hat Linux Certification Practice Exams" books by Michael Chang. Those provide ample preparation, provided you have already hands-on experience with RHEL.
